Sex and pregnancy, month by month

The couple can have sexual relations during pregnancy without this entailing harm to the woman and the baby. The baby does not know what his parents are doing, since it will be very well protected in the womb and in the abdomen of his mother.

- In the first trimester of pregnancy, although hormonal change favors female pleasure, fatigue, nausea and other symptoms of this phase of pregnancy may cause discomfort and lack of interest in sex.
- In the second trimester of pregnancy, the early discomforts of pregnancy will be more controlled and the woman can enjoy more sex with her partner. Her body will already be more used to the new situation, her belly still does not bother, and she may feel more desire to have sex.
- In the third trimester of pregnancy towards the end of pregnancy, perhaps the woman loses a little interest in sex, since the size of her gut has grown and her priority now is to prepare herself to welcome her baby. Will be more aware of the preparations before delivery. In any case, it is not necessary to have sexual intercourse to achieve intimacy with your partner. Sex will be in other ways.

Sex in pregnancy

During the sexual act it is very important that there is dialogue between the couple, that they have good humor, understanding, patience and that they let themselves be carried away by pleasure. Sex is favorable to childbirth because it exercises the muscles of the woman's vagina. In any case, it is important that the woman talk to her doctor in case of doubt. Another thing is the care. For example, if the couple is going to have oral sex, it is not advisable for the man to blow air into the woman's vagina. This can cause an embolism (blood vessel blocked by an air bubble), which can lead to serious injuries for the woman and the baby.

When pregnancy and sex are not so safe

  • Sex during pregnancy alone is not safe when:
  • there is a history or risk of miscarriage
  • there is a risk of premature birth
  • pregnancy is considered high risk
  • there is bleeding or vaginal discharge without reasons
  • there is placenta previa
  • the cervix is ​​weakened
  • there is rupture or loss of amniotic fluid

The best sexual positions in pregnancy

Sexual positions change as the pregnancy progresses. At first, they are normal, but after the fourth month or when the belly starts to grow, the best positions are as follows: Durante - During the first and second trimesters, the couple can position themselves in four, with hands and knees on the bed . In this way, pressure on the woman's belly is avoided.

- The woman on her back, to exert more control for her comfort.

- The couple sideways in spoon position, to decrease the pressure on the abdomen. The woman is positioned on her side and her seems to be put in the same position behind her.
